#d631f6 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d631f6 is composed of 83.9% red, 19.2%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13% cyan, 80.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 290.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 57.8%. #d631f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62ff with #ad00ed.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

● #d631f6 color description : Bright magenta.
The hexadecimal color #d631f6 has RGB values of R:214, G:49,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14037494.
